Triple Green Farms CBD Gummies Science
The scientific conversation around this product starts with a crucial distinction: hemp seed oil science is not the same as CBD science. Reviews of hemp seed oil consistently highlight its nutritional composition, especially polyunsaturated fats and a favorable fatty acid ratio that has made it a subject of interest in food science and nutrition discussions. That gives hemp seed oil a legitimate place in wellness-oriented food and supplement formulations, but it does not automatically validate the broader menu of claims often attached to “CBD gummies” as a category.
By contrast, CBD research has explored areas such as pain, anxiety, and sleep, but the evidence remains mixed, condition-specific, and highly dependent on formulation, dose, route, and study design. Recent reviews continue to note consumer interest while also showing that high-quality evidence is still evolving and that sweeping conclusions are not appropriate across all use cases. FDA has likewise stated that CBD raises unresolved safety and regulatory questions and has not endorsed a general dietary supplement pathway for CBD under the current framework.
So from a science-based editorial view, Triple Green Farms CBD Gummies should be judged primarily as a hemp-themed gummy supplement with a convenience-driven format, not as a clinically established intervention. Its strongest scientific support lies in the known food science around hemp seed oil and in the practical adherence benefits of an easy-to-take gummy. Its weakest point is that consumers may project CBD-level expectations onto a formula whose disclosed ingredients do not clearly establish that kind of cannabinoid profile.

Is Triple Green Farms CBD Gummies FDA Approved?
No. Triple Green Farms CBD Gummies should not be described as FDA-approved.
FDA approval applies to specific drug products under a very different regulatory pathway than the one used for dietary supplements. FDA states clearly that dietary supplements are regulated differently from drugs, and the agency does not approve supplements before they reach the market in the same way it approves prescription medications. FDA has also publicly stated that CBD cannot currently be lawfully marketed as a dietary supplement under the existing federal framework, while separately recognizing certain hemp seed-derived ingredients, including hemp seed oil, in the context of food-use review.
For consumers, the practical meaning is simple: lack of FDA approval does not automatically mean a product is unsafe, but it does mean buyers should not confuse supplement marketing with drug-level review. They should evaluate labeling, seller transparency, and claims with a critical eye.
